Unlikely: Typically, in 4-5 weeks most extraction sites are closed. When the gum grows over the healing bone (in order to heal, the bone needs to be covered with clotted blood or gum or both) and the socket is all covered, the wound closure is complete. After the complete wound closure, the bone is safe. The oral tissue is very easy to get infected however, so general precaution for oral sex is a must!
